Description
Myriads of tiny dainty shell pink fairy wings with darker corollas, are held on wiry 12″ stems in early-mid spring, quickly forming clumps 2′ across. Hybridizer Robin White selected this distinctive cross of Epimedium leptorrhizum and Epimedium pubescens. Deer resistant, ‘Pink Elf’ prefers well drained soil and is tolerant of dry shade, although it will be happier with occasional irrigating.
Exposure: Part Shade
Zones:5-9
